#11b12f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#11b12f is composed of 6.7% red, 69.4%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 90.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.4%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 131.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.5% and a lightness of 38%. #11b12f color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ff5e with #006300.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#11b12f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021004 is the darkest color, while #fdfff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#11b12f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5c665e is the less saturated color, while #02c026 is the most saturated one.
